Flo Milli Delivers A Raunchy New Single, ‘No Face’

A little over a week before her debut album, You Still Here, Ho? drops, Flo Milli is back with another raunchy heater. The latest from the Alabama native rapper, “No Face,” features Milli delivering her unabashed, raunchy rhymes, over a futuristic electronic beat.

On the song’s chorus, she repeats, “put that p*ssy on his face / put that p*ssy on his face / put that p*ssy on his face / no face, no case,” and later says, “Ridin’ ’round in ‘Bama, got these n****s in rotation / I ain’t gotta rap, you know p*ssy rule the nation.”

Ahead of You Still Here, Ho?, Milli has also released “PBC,” a powerful anthem whose title means, “pretty, Black, cute.”

In an interview with NME this past March, Milli said she is aware of her fiery pen game and the impact of her untouchable bars

“I knew the power of words, and that’s probably the reason why I do what I do,” Milli said, “because, at the end of the day, you can hate on me, but when you get in that car and hear the radio, you ain’t got no motherfucking choice but to hear me on the radio. When you’re in that club, you’re going to hear my voice. I don’t have to say anything at all.”

You Still Here, Ho? arrives 7/22 via RCA.

Denise Richards Called The Criticism (Including From Charlie Sheen) To Her Daughter Being On OnlyFans ‘Very Unfair’

After Sami Sheen joined OnlyFans, her famous father, Charlie Sheen, criticized his daughter for not being classy (which is rich, coming from Charlie Sheen of all people). “I do not condone this but since I’m unable to prevent it, I urged her to keep it classy, creative, and not sacrifice her integrity,” he said. Sheen has since changed his mind, although it’s unclear what he thinks of Sami’s mother and his ex-wife, Denise Richards, also being on the adults-only subscription site.

Richards spoke to Daily Pop about the backlash that her 18-year-old daughter has received for being on OnlyFans. “A lot of us have posted pictures of ourselves on Instagram in a bikini or something that might be perceived as risqué,” the Wild Things and The World Is Not Enough (the James Bond movie where she plays a character named Dr. Christmas Jones, which I will never not mention) actress said. “If my daughter chooses to post a picture of herself in a bathing suit on OnlyFans, why would she get backlash on that but not on Instagram?” Richards called the criticism “very unfair.”

The 51-year-old also admitted that she her misconceptions about the platform changed after she “educated myself on what OnlyFans really was.” She continued, “Once I learned that this platform is actually really empowering for the creators to be their true, authentic self, I decided to join it, too.”

Steve Martin Does Not Sound Pleased About The Emmys Snubbing Selena Gomez For An ‘The Only Murders In The Building’ Acting Nod

No one said that the Emmy nominations would be fair. Yes, Rhea Seehorn received an overdue nod for her Kim Wexler portrayal on Better Call Saul, and nods were fairly spread around for Pam & Tommy‘s leads and background players. Another Hulu show (Only Murders In The Building), though, saw a major player get the shaft.

That’d be Selena Gomez, who’s pitch-perfect as Bloody Mabel and apparently destined to be vastly underappreciated. Yes, she received a nomination as a producer for the show, but dang, she’s great onscreen, so why no acting nod, too? Instead, Martin Short and Steve Martin both nabbed nods for the Best Actor In A Comedy series category, and Selena went without. The SNL alums were quick to defend their leading lady, too, with Martin speaking with the New York Times to declare, “We’re dismayed that Selena was not nominated because she’s so crucial to our performances, really.”

Martin also spoke with Entertainment Tonight to emphasize how the show couldn’t happen without Selena. “Marty and I, and the whole team at Only Murders in the Building, are thrilled with our nominations,” he added. “We’re also loving that our crucial partner Selena Gomez is recognized as a producer in the Best Comedy Series category.”

Black Thought And Danger Mouse Drop A Kaleidoscopic Video For ‘Aquamarine’

Ahead of their hotly anticipated collaborative album, Cheat Codes, Black Thought and Danger Mouse have dropped a new track, “Aquamarine.” On their new track, Danger Mouse delivers a clashing, drum-driven beat, as Black Thought raps about contemporary world issues while channeling the power within himself.

On a notable line, Black Thought raps, “I’m a king, I’m dipped in God’s Black, a blessing / Survival of the fittest is a natural selection.”

His royal rap stylings are garnished with a soft-tinged chorus by UK singer Michael Kiwanuka, who is one of many promising collaborators on Cheat Codes.

“For ‘Aquamarine,’ when I heard the music I just had a feeling to sing about standing up for something that’s unique and following that path,” said Kiwanuka in a statement. “I don’t know why but that’s what came out. Sometimes when you’re following something that’s unique to you it’s as if ‘enemies are all around.’ At times life can feel fragile like ‘everything’s burning down.’ For some reason the chords and music made me feel that way.”

The song’s accompanying video, directed by George Muncey and Elliott Elder, sees Black Thought spitting his rhymes, as a kaleidoscopic effect captures various angles of his face and his expressions.

Elon Musk Is Firing Back At Trump’s ‘Drop To Your Knees’ Remarks As Their Beef Becomes A Cross-Platform War

Like clockwork, Donald Trump couldn’t resist reacting to Elon Musk‘s remarks that the former president should “sail into the sunset” because he’s too old to run for re-election and causes “too much drama.” In a Truth Social post, Trump dragged Musk for relying on government subsidies and claimed the Tesla CEO needs them so badly that Musk would’ve dropped to his knees and begged if Trump asked.

Considering Musk’s ego (and troll game) is as big as Trump’s, naturally, he couldn’t let the “drop to your knees” remark go by without a response. Although, Musk seems to be taking a more subdued approach in an effort to highlight that Trump isn’t worth the energy because he’s just another old man yelling at the clouds.

Musk tweeted a Grandpa Simpson GIF in response to Bloomberg writer Ashlee Vance asking, “What happens [when] the two most volatile social media accounts collide?”

However, Trump actually made one solid point in his attack on Musk. The former president wrote, “Elon should focus on getting himself out of the Twitter mess because he could owe $44 billion for something that’s perhaps worthless,” which is pretty good advice considering the social media platform sued Musk on Tuesday, according to CNN.

The lawsuit filed in Delaware seeks to force the Tesla CEO to complete the purchase agreement that he’s attempting to exit over a sudden concern with the number of bots on Twitter. It hasn’t been the most compelling argument considering Musk had previously boasted that he would “eradicate” the problem once he purchased the company.

Steve Lacy And Foushee Touch The Sky In Their Graceful Video For ‘Sunshine’

In just a few days, Steve Lacy will release his long-awaited sophomore album, Gemini Rights. The project will be his first full-length release since 2019’s Apollo XXI, and so far he’s delivered two singles to give fans an insight into what to expect with his next body of work. He kicked things off with “Mercury,” a track that’s carried by a bossa nova groove, and next came “Bad Habits,” which strikes as a sweet love song. Now, for his third and presumably final act before the album arrives, Lacy returns with “Sunshine” alongside Foushee.

The new record is a soothing confessional track that depicts Lacy and Foushee as a former couple a bit removed from their relationship. Despite their complaints about their new reality, each admits that deep down they hope to reconnect intimately just for another chance to be in each other’s presence. “Sunshine” also arrives with a video that captures Lacy playing with a band before we see Foushee get hoisted into the sky by a crane, and soon enough, Lacy joins her as they both sing their hearts out while dangling above the city.

Death Cab For Cutie Try To Ramp Up Vinyl Production In Their Fun New ‘Here To Forever’ Video

Earlier this month, Death Cab For Cutie debuted a new song called “Here To Forever” live on stage in Rhode Island. It would seem, then, that the tune would be the next single from the band’s upcoming album, Asphalt Meadows. Indeed, it is: The song came out at midnight today (July 13) and was followed hours later by a video.

The clip pokes fun at the vinyl shortages and delays that plagued the music industry last year, with Ben Gibbard rolling up to a pressing plant to pick up copies of the new album. However, a couple of goofball employees (Natalie Palamides and Courtney Pauroso) tell him the LPs aren’t ready yet. They suggest Gibbard himself helps with production to speed things up, which he does as clips of that process break up performance footage of the song, a jaunty sort of classic DCFC indie rocker.

Ben Gibbard says of the track in a statement, “It’s a song both about our impermanence and the anxiety of these times. It’s also about wanting to believe in something bigger even when it feels like nothing is out there.”

Ana de Armas Had A ‘Horrible’ Experience With All The Attention Paid To Her Relationship With Ben Affleck

Photos of Ana de Armas and Ben Affleck’s daily strolls got me (and others) through the early months of the pandemic, but the Dunkin-aided experience wasn’t always a fun time for the Blonde actress. She called the media attention the couple received “horrible” in an interview with Elle, adding that it’s one of the reasons why she left Los Angeles.

“Going through it [myself] confirmed my thoughts about, ‘This is not the place for me to be.’ It became a little bit too much. There’s no escape. There’s no way out,” she said. de Armas, who called Los Angeles the “city that keeps you anxious,” now lives in New York, the city that never sleeps, with her boyfriend, Tinder executive Paul Boukadakis.

He was a Raya boy (allegedly); she was a Tinder girl. It wasn’t meant to be.

de Armas also discussed what it’s like being an action movie star, with roles in No Time to Die (she’s the best part); The Gray Man, alongside Ryan Gosling and her Knives Out co-star Chris Evans; and the John Wick spin-off, Ballerina.

“The truth is, I never thought I was going to be an action actor. It wasn’t my thing,” she said. “You have to be careful, because it’s not what I want to put the focus on. This is not where I’m the most comfortable, to be honest, because I feel ridiculous. And it takes a lot of work.” Not as much work as not killing snails, however.

Doja Cat Lost 200,000 Followers On Instagram Since Voicing Her Frustrations About Noah Schnapp

The world has been enjoying the new season of Stranger Things, and it’s affected some more than others — just ask Kate Bush who was the world “Running Up That Hill.” For Doja Cat, the fourth season of Stranger Things had a different impact on her as it gave her someone new to swoon over, that being actor Joseph Quinn. In hopes of sparking a new romance in her life, Doja inquired about Quinn in an Instagram private message to Stranger Things co-star Noah Schnapp. However, things went a bit left as Schnapp ended up sharing the DMs in a TikTok he posted.

Doja voiced her complaints about Schnapp’s move in a live broadcast, calling his decision to share the private messages “borderline snake sh*t” and “weasel sh*t.” This is after she noted that Schnapp is “a kid” and “when you’re that young, you make mistakes. You do dumb sh*t.” Her comments have seemingly backfired on Doja as she’s lost 200,000 followers on Instagram since her livestream, according to Daily Mail. This is a relatively small number compared to Doja’s now 24.14 million followers (about 0.8 percent), so the impact won’t be too much for the Planet Her artist on the social front.

However, while Doja lost followers, Schnapp has seen an increase of nearly a million Instagram followers, as his count went from 24.25 million to 25.17 million, according to social media analytics company Social Blade. That actually puts Schnapp ahead of Doja on that front. The uptick is most likely because of the new Stranger Things season, but the Doja incident surely helped the boost in some way.
